Data Summary | 80% of students correctly answered 4 out of 5 questions in the oral proficiency interviews. The majority of students were able to correctly answer 80-90% of the questions in the written tests and final exams. |
---|
Analysis Summary | Grades of 75% in the written tests and final exams indicate outcome achievement. Students who correctly answer 4 of the 5 proficiency interview items are evaluated as achieving outcome/s. |
---|
Next Steps Planned | In the early Fall 2013 term, we will complete full assessment of the data. We will improve and revise the written and oral assessments accordingly if the data indicates this. |

Changes
Details | We updated the course outline, clearly delineating the Student Learning outcomes. We also aligned the SLOs with the norms of ACTFL and the new (2012) Filipino Language Learning Frameworks. The revised course outline was approved by the Curriculum Committee. We developed forms for manually recording the oral proficiency assessments. We also revised some of the test and final exam items to align better with the SLOs being measured. |
